MDV’s structured Kambrik paper

Another application using MDV’s structured Kambrik paper was to produce chocolate boxes, showing the capability to meet the growing demands for high quality and short runs, in this business segment. The rigid packaging is made from paper, corrugated or fibreboard/paperboard materials. These materials are used to form a box, tray or case. The final product can be without printing, feature one or two colour printing schemes, or even feature high performance graphics. The rigid box market is a very premium market and demands a very high quality. In addition, there is a huge request for possibilities to produce small quantities of a particular design.
